# DREXEL D-264 PLUS CAPTAN SEED PROTECTANT
- EPA Reg No: **19713-145**
- Registrant: DREXEL CHEMICAL COMPANY
- Signal word: Danger
- Active ingredients: Diazinon (25%); Captan (24.44%)
- Label accepted: 2002-04-30

The anlendment referred to above, submitted in connection with
registraL.on under FIFRA section 3 (c) (7) (a), is acceptable
provided that you:
1. Submit and/or cite all data or other material required for
registration/reregistration of your product under FIFRA
sectior 3(c) (5) or FIFRA section 4 when the Agency requires
all registrants of similar products to submit such data.
2. Make the labeling changes listed bel.ow before you release
the prccJuct for shipment bearing the amended labeling:
a. In the FIRST AID section, after the "If on skin or clothing"
advice add an "If Inhaled" section with appropriate text per
PR Notice 2001-1.
b. In the first sentence of the Environmental Hazards, add
"highly" before "toxic".
c. Under the heading DIRECTIONS FOR USE, relocate "Reformulation
or repackaging of this product is prohibited." to appear
directly after "It is a violation of Federal ).aw to use this
product in a manner inconsistent with its labeling.".
3. Submit three (3) copies of your final printed labeling before
you release the product for shipment.
2
If these conditions are not complied with, the registration
will be subject to cancellation in accordance with FIFRA section
6(e). Your release for shipment of the product constitutes
acceptance of these conditions.
A stamped copy of the label is enclosed for your records.
The Basic Confidential statement of Formula (CSF) dated
November 19, 2001 which identifies a replacement diazinon source
Manufacturing Use Product is acceptable and has been added to
this product's registration file.

PERSONAL PROTECTIVE EQUIPMENT (PPE)
Applicators and other handl.rs (other than mixers and load­
ers) must wear: long-sleeved shirt and long pants, water!)roof gloves.
shoes piuS socks and protective eyewear.
Mixers and loaders must wear: long-sleeved shirt and long pants,
waterproof gloves, shoes plus socks, protective eyewear. chemi­
cal-resistant apron when mixing or loading and dust/mist filtering
respIrator (MSHA/NIOSH a!)proval number prefix TC-21 C) or a NIOSH
approved res!)irator with any R. P or HE filter.
Discard clothing and other absorbent materials that have been drenched
or heavily contaminated with this product'S concentrate. Do not reuse
them. Follow manufacturer's instructions for Cleaning/maintaining
PPE. if no such instructions for washables, use detergent and hot
water. Kee!) and wash PPE se!)arately from other laundry
USER SAFETY RECOMMENDATIONS
User should: 1) Wash hands before eating. drinking, Chewing gum,
using tob",cco or using the loilet. 2) Remove clothing Immediately
if pesticid~ gets inside. 3) Then wash thoroughly and put on clean
clothing. i1emove PPE immediately after handling this product.
Wash thc' outside of gloves before removing. As soon as pos­
sible, wash thoroughly and change into clean Clothing.
ENVIRONME:NTAL HAZARDS
This pesticide product is to toxic to birds,
fish and other wildlife including waterfowl.
Exposed treated seed may be hazardous to birds
and other wildlife. Collect or incorporate treated
seeds that are spilled during loading or are
visible on soil surface in turn areas. Dispose of
all excess treated seed and seed packaging by
burial away from bodies of water. Keep out of
lakes, streams, ponds, tidal marshes and
estuaries. Do not contaminate water by cleaning
of equipment or disposal of equipment
washwaters.

AGRICULTURAL USE REQUIREMENTS (ConOnuedl
Do nol apply this product in a way that will conlact workers or other
persons, either directly or through drift. Only protected handlers
may be in the area during application.
Do nol enter or allow worker entry into treated areas during the
restricted entry interval of 46 hours.
PPE required for early entry to treated areas that is permitted under
the Worker Protection Standard and that involves contact with anything
that has been treated. such as plants, soil or water is: Coveralls.
waterproof gloves, shoes plus 50cks and protective eyewear.

WORK SAFETY RULES
REPEATED EXPOSURES TO CHOLINESTERASE INHIBITORS SUCH
AS ARE CONTAINED IN THIS PRODUCT MAY. WITHOUT WARNING,
CAUSE PROLONGED SUSCEPTIBILITY TO VERY SMALL DOSES OF
ANY CHOLINESTERASE INHIBITOR.
Do not rub eyes or mouth with hands. If you feel sick in any way
STOP work and get help right away. See -FIRST AID- section of this
label.
This product gives temporary protection of germinating seed and seedlings
of Corn 810UI 6e;eu e from injury by Seed corn maggots and Seed
corn beeUes and gives temporary protection to seed from seed-borne
and soilborne fungi which cause seed decay and seedling blights.
This product contains graphite to assist in accurate planting.
Under some circumstances this prOduct may affect the rate of seed­
ing. It is necessary for the user to check planling rate frequenlly to
assure himself that the desired planting rate is being obtained.
MEASURING CUP ENCLOSED.
SPECIFIC DIRECTIONS
CORN: Use 5 ounces (3 level measuring cups) per bushel of Corn
seed. APply 10 seed as planter box is being filled. Stir with paddle or
lathe so that each seed is coated With seed protectant. If temperature
is high and soil mOisture is low reduce dosage to one-half. especially
for mId-season planting. DO NOT use BARE HANDS. Excess product
flows with the seed into the furrow giving additional protection against
soilborne diseases_

STORAGE AND DISPOSAL
00 not contaminate water, food or feed by storage. disposal or
cieaning of equipment.
PESTICIDE STORAGE: Storage shOuld be under lock and key and
secure from access by unauthorized persons and children. Storage
should be in a cool, dry area away from any heat or ignition source.
Do not allow storage in a damp or humid area. Do not stack bags
over 2 pallets high. Move bags carefUlly so as not to tear or punc­
ture. 00 not move from one area to another unless they are se­
curely sealed to prevent dust from escaping. Keep container tightly
sealed when nol in use. Keep away from any puncture source. Avoid
storage near water supplies, food, feed and fertilizer to avoid con­
tamination. Avoid contamination wtth acids and alkalies. Store in
original containers only. If the contents are leaking or material is
spilled follow these steps:
1. Collect and place in suitable containers for disposal.
2. Wash area wHh soap and water to remove remaining pesticide.
3. Follow washing with clear water rinse.
4. 00 not allow /1,Inoff to enter sewer or conlaminate water sup-
plies.
5. Dispose of waste as Indicated below:
PESTICIDE DISPOSAL: f"esticide wlStes are toxic. Improper djs~
ponl of excelS pesticide, spray mixture or rinsale is a violation
of Federal Law. If these wastes cannot be disposed of by use ac­
cording to label instructions, contact your State Pesticide or Envi­
ronmental Control Agency or the Hazardous Waste representative
at the nearest EPA Regional Office for guidance.
CONTAINER DISPOSAL: Completely empty bag into application
equipment. Then dispose of empty bag in a sanitary landfill or by
ino;:ineration, or, if allowed by State and Local authorities, by burn­
ing. If burned, stay oul of smoke.

NOTE TO PHYSICIAN
This product contains diazinon, an organophosphate that inhibits
cholinesterase. If symptoms of cholinesterase inhibition are present, , ,
atropine sulfate by Injection Is antidotal. 2-PAM is also antidotal, but ,
should be administered only in conjunction with atropine. • f .: , ( ( ,
